The London Bridge Foundation Stone Ceremony: The Marquee beside Old London Bridge, with Construction Work 1825
D18834
Turner Bequest CCXIII 87
Pencil on white wove paper, 113 x 187 mm
Part watermark ‘R Bar | 18’
Inscribed by John Ruskin in red ink ‘87’ top left, upside down (now very faint)
Stamped in black ‘CCXIII – 87’ top left, upside down
 
Accepted by the nation as part of the Turner Bequest 1856
Inverted relative to the sketchbook’s foliation, this is a loose continuation of the view on folio 88 verso (D18833; Turner Bequest CCXIII 86a). There appears to be construction work here, with Old London Bridge beyond to the east, and cranes or sails to the left.
